The Role
We are the POP Implementation team which is part of Solutions Engineering(SE) group at Arm.
POP team is an experience to see the bigger picture of technical, business and problem solving aspects through the journey of building Arm Core implementations. So what are the aspects we touch upon a daily basis?
- We do the physical implementation of Arm's latest CPU and GPU IP!
- We have exposure to sophisticated and mainstream technology nodes(3nm/5nm/7nm/12nm/22nm) across multiple foundries!
- We indulge in path-finding of Performance, Power and Area (PPA) metrics using optimized recipes along with backend closure that's representative of a tape-out.
- We develop physical implementation flows and exercise PPA tuning across multiple vendor based EDA flows(Cadence/Synopsys) in parallel.
- We work closely with Arm sales, marketing and end customers to refine the physical IP and implementation products.
- Learn the intricacies of supporting products across different market segments like Client, Infrastructure, Automotive, IOT and Machine Learning.
Responsibilities:
- You will be encouraged to build implementations of Arm CPU/GPU class designs using internal optimized physical IP. The process involves RTL setup, integration of memory models, creation of floor plans and finding the efficient recipe of synthesis / P&R flow.
- The primary objective would be to optimize design PPA as the need arises by the Arm IP and the associated market segment.
- In terms of backend closure, you will need to take the design through STA, EM, IR drop, signoff DRC and other types of verification steps.
- Your daily job will demand a lot of handshaking with physical IP teams who builds "optimized" standard cell and memories.
- There is a need to engage with EDA partners in an independent manner to build and deploy recipes related to EDA tools.
- You will see exposure to commercial teams at Arm. This will extend to end customers also as you evolve over time.
- Interacting with end customers directly to help them in usage of POP IP through the complete customer product tape-out cycle.
- Encouraged to drive experiential learning sessions with wider audiences.
Required Skills and Experience:
- Bachelors/Masters with no requirement of prior experience in Physical Design domain.
- Values communication as a key medium to cultivate learning, builds trust with collaborators and solves exciting problems with dependencies.
- Strong understanding in the RTL2GDSII flow for leading or mainstream process technologies.
- Good understanding of the concepts related to synthesis, place & route, CTS, timing convergence, IR/EM checks and signoff DRC/LVS closure.
- Good automation skills in PERL, TCL and EDA tool specific scripting.
"Nice To Have" Skills and Experience:
- Any implementation experience on Arm CPUs would be excellent.
- Relevant proven experience is a plus.
- Expertise on optimizing for cost functions like design PPA is like gold dust.
- High-level know-how related to foundation IPs like standard cells and memories fits well with our work.
- Working experience with tools like DC/Genus, ICC2/Innovus, Primetime/Tempus and others relevant for physical implementation.
